End of Shift Procedure ====================== This section describes the procedure to put the instrument in safe conditions at the end of a shift. 1. **SA3 beamline** * Stop mono scan. * Stop mono gap sync . * Set number of pulses to 1. * Stop injection to GATT (if the next injection is not expected to happen in the next 1 hour or more). * Insert pre-absorber. * Extract TPI. 2. **PP laser** * Close the laser shutter. * Turn the key to disable the laser interlock. * Set the number of pulses to 1. * Stop delay scan. * Turn OFF the LT3 motor. * Stop the online monitoring tool for fine timing. 3. **SCS beamline** * Close all beam line gate valves *while monitoring the pressure in each section*. * Insert B4C at DPS-2. 4. **MCPs or APDs (TIM, CHEM, XOX...)** * Set all MCP and APD HV to zero and turn them OFF. 5. **XGM / HAMP** * Set voltages of the *HAMP h HV MP* to zero, power off the corresponding channel. 6. **DSSC** * Turn off the DSSC following the appropriate procedure. 7. **CHEM** * Open filter towards hRIXS * Close valve towards hRIXS 7. **XRD** * Open filter towards hRIXS * Close valve towards hRIXS * Turn off all XRD motors. 8. **hRIXS** * Close all valves between vaccuum sections and towards bellows * Stop camera 9. **DAQ** * Ignore data (in Run Controller scene) both in SCS and SA3 topics. 10. **Radiation interlock** * Make sure the shutter can be safely closed. * Close the shutter. * Break the radiation interlock.
